Submitted by James on Mon, 23 Mar 2009 - 08:27This week I'll be starting up at the building site again.
I've arranged to have a ton of rebar delivered to the site on Tuesday. I've also ordered a bunch of epoxy that will arrive on Tuesday. I'm going to use this material to make the framework to pour a second layer of concrete on top of the existing garage foundation, to raise it up to the same height as the house foundation.

Submitted by James on Wed, 4 Mar 2009 - 17:50When Elfrieda and I bought our land a few years ago, we were told by the owners that they had signed a lease with a natural gas drilling company that allows the company to prospect and drill for natural gas on the land. There wasn't much we could do about it, and the likelihood of that happening seems remote, so we bought the land anyway.

Submitted by James on Mon, 2 Mar 2009 - 11:39Hey folks, sorry for dropping off the face of the web like that. I ran into some troubles and got too discouraged to post. I'll try to quickly sum up what has happened since breaking ground.
Barry excavated the garage trenches and the inspector declared them okay. I had Double-H Concrete come in and pour the footings and foundation walls for the garage and workshop.
